Pia Berg, Associate at Penoyre & Prasad led our Green Sky Thinking event this year at Wimbledon College of Arts, which explored how through close collaboration between the design team and the University of the Arts London, a building of exemplar sustainable credentials was achieved.

Siobhan Kneale of Open City introduced the talks, part of the ‘Intelligent Design’ theme, which discussed how the use of data and technology can push the boundaries of  design.

Environmental Engineer Paul Downie of CES explained how thermal modelling and analysis of data helped to inform the design and Structural Engineer Rob Nield of Webb Yates discussed how the structural solutions were realised.

Greg Penoyre chaired an informative Q&A session with the audience to round off the event.
